Jelly Roll and Bunnie Xo Ignored Legal Advice About Having Kids Together After Divorce

Jelly Roll and Bunnie Xo’s divorce may be finalized, but one part of their story is still raising eyebrows. According to court documents obtained by PEOPLE, the former couple was separately advised by their lawyers to seek additional legal counsel about their plan to have children together after divorce. But both Jelly Roll and Bunnie Xo chose not to seek that extra advice.

For fans who have followed their unusual breakup, the detail adds another complicated layer to a divorce that has never fit the usual celebrity pattern.

Their Divorce Is Final, but Their Family Plan Is Not Over

Jelly Roll, whose real name is Jason DeFord, and Bunnie Xo, whose real name is Alisa DeFord, finalized their divorce on July 17, 2026, after nearly 10 years of marriage. Their settlement divided major assets, including homes, vehicles, an aircraft and intellectual property. Jelly Roll also made a one-time confidential lump-sum payment to Bunnie, meaning there will be no future alimony claims handled in court.

Lawyers Warned Them About Possible Legal Issues

According to PEOPLE’s report, the former couple’s marital dissolution agreement states that both were advised by their attorneys about possible legal consequences tied to having children together after divorce. The documents also noted that their lawyers were not specialists in reproductive rights and advised them to consult separate experts.

But the filing says Jelly Roll and Bunnie “specifically” chose not to seek that additional counsel.

That does not mean they are doing anything illegal.

It simply means they were warned that this kind of arrangement could involve complicated legal questions — and they decided not to get more specialized legal advice before moving forward.

Bunnie Previously Said They Still Planned to Have a Baby

After news of the split broke, Bunnie addressed the divorce on her Dumb Blonde podcast and said she and Jelly Roll still planned to have a baby together. Reports noted that Jelly Roll already has two children from previous relationships: daughter Bailee Ann and son Noah.

Bunnie also described their relationship as unconventional, saying that she and Jelly Roll would continue to co-parent and remain best friends even though the marriage was ending.

Their IVF Journey Has Been Painful

Part of why the baby conversation is so emotional is the couple’s long fertility journey.

According to PEOPLE, Jelly Roll and Bunnie had been trying to grow their family for years and had faced painful setbacks, including the loss of four embryos during IVF treatments. Bunnie has spoken about that journey on her podcast and in her memoir.

Their Split Has Already Been Surrounded by Rumors

The baby-plan revelation comes after weeks of speculation about what really happened between Jelly Roll and Bunnie.

Both have publicly denied that cheating caused the divorce. Jelly Roll told fans during a concert that he and Bunnie would remain best friends, while Bunnie said on her podcast that the split was not what people thought.

Jelly Roll’s daughter, Bailee Ann, also pushed back against online rumors and said the internet did not know the full story behind the divorce.
